Collective Unconscious

A term by Carl Jung to describe structures of the unconscious mind shared among beings of the same species.

Carl Jung

A Swiss psychiatrist and psychoanalyst who founded analytical psychology, known for his concepts of the collective unconscious and archetypes.

Unconscious Mind

A part of the mind that is not within the individual's awareness which influences thoughts, feelings, and actions.
